ƽ DANGER

Risk of explosion due to unburned propel-
lant residue. Clean the vacuum cleaner and
its accessories immediately after every
vacuuming procedure.
ƽ DANGER

Risk of explosion! When cleaning the vacu-
um cleaner and wiping out the waste, the
smoking ban must be observed.

Turn the unit off (position "0").

Remove the vacuumed material from
the appliance immediately after usage
and instantly dispose of without inter-
mediate storage (refer to "Disposing of
vacuumed material"). This must be
done by a competent or instructed per-
son.

Rinse out the accessory parts with wa-
ter if necessary and dry them.

Rinse container, wash the angle and
deflector with water. Clean the elec-
trode of the filling level sensor by
means of a damp cloth.

Replace the cartridge filter regularly or
in case of excessive soiling.

Disposal options:
1 Burning the vacuumed material: The

vacuumed material is to be dried and
then freed from propellant residues by
burning it before it can be disposed of
as nonhazardous waste.

2 Discharging the vacuumed material as

hazardous waste.

Note: The vacuumed material must not be
disposed of in the public sewer without be-
ing filtered.
ƽ DANGER

Please follow the local regulations during
the disposal process.

Note: Empty and clean the vacuum cleaner
after every use and whenever necessary.

Empty the container.

Vacuum and wipe the appliance inside
and outside.

Place the appliance in a dry room and
secure it from unauthorized use.

While vacuuming the appliance, use at
least one vacuum cleaner of the same
or higher classification.

CAUTION

Risk of injury and damage! Observe the
weight of the appliance when you transport it.

During the transport and maintenance
of the appliance the extraction opening
is to be closed with the connection
socket.

When transporting in vehicles, secure
the appliance according to the guide-
lines from slipping and tipping over.

CAUTION

Risk of injury and damage! Note the weight
of the appliance in case of storage.
This appliance must only be stored in inte-
rior rooms.
